Abstract
A Chrysanthemum plant named Karma having flat capitulum form; daisy capitulum type; white ray floret color; diameter across face of capitulum ranging from 5.5 to 7.0 cm. at maturity; uniform eight week photoperiodic flowering response to short days; medium plant height when grown as a pinched spray pot mum; semi-spreading branching pattern; tolerance of both low winter 12.degree. C. to 13.degree. C. and high summer 23.degree. C. to 38.degree. C. temperatures for bud initiation and flower development; and intense green, pollen-free disc florets.
